Why Decks Near the Water Fail Faster Here
Fairhaven sits close enough to Bellingham Bay that homes there deal with a different set of conditions than decks built further inland in Whatcom County. Salt-laden air corrodes fasteners and hardware faster than it does even a few miles east. Driving rain off the water gets pushed sideways under railings and against ledger boards instead of falling straight down, which finds gaps that a standard installation wouldn't normally have to worry about. And the long, wet moss season here means any horizontal surface that doesn't shed water well becomes a growing surface within a year or two, not a decade.
None of this means a deck near Fairhaven is doomed — it means it has to be built with those specific stresses in mind. A deck that would hold up fine in a drier part of the county can fail early here if the fasteners, flashing, and ventilation weren't chosen for a marine-influenced climate.

Signs a Deck Needs Replacing, Not Just Repair
Homeowners often call us asking for a repair quote and end up learning the deck is past the point where patching makes sense. A few honest markers we look for:
- Soft or spongy spots in the decking boards, especially near the house or along the rim
- Rust streaks or corroded fastener heads — a sign the hardware is failing, not just the wood surface
- Ledger board separation or gaps where the deck meets the house siding or wall
- Persistent moss or algae growth that comes back within weeks of cleaning
- Wobble in the railing posts or stairs, which usually points to post rot below the surface
- Visible sagging between joists when you walk across the deck
One or two of these on their own might mean a repair. Several together, especially combined with a deck over 15-20 years old, usually means the structure underneath has been compromised long enough that replacement is the more honest recommendation.
Why "It Looks Fine From the Yard" Isn't Enough
Surface boards can look presentable while the framing underneath — joists, beams, ledger connection, footings — has been quietly absorbing moisture for years. This is especially true close to the water, where humidity stays elevated even on dry days. A proper inspection means getting underneath the deck and checking connection points, not just walking the surface.
What a Correct Deck Replacement Actually Involves
A deck replacement isn't just pulling up old boards and screwing down new ones. Done right, it touches every layer of the structure:
Structure and Footings
Footings get inspected or replaced to current code depth and bearing requirements. In areas with a higher water table or heavier clay soils near the coast, footing drainage matters more than it does further inland — standing water around a footing is one of the most common causes of early post failure.
Ledger Attachment and Flashing
The ledger board — where the deck attaches to the house — is the single most common source of hidden rot on any deck, and it's the point most exposed to driving rain in a coastal-influenced climate. Correct flashing here, integrated with the house's water-resistive barrier rather than just caulked over it, is non-negotiable in our process.
Joists and Framing
Pressure-treated framing lumber rated for ground contact where applicable, proper joist spacing for the decking material chosen, and joist tape or flashing on top of each joist to keep moisture from wicking into the wood from above.
Decking Surface and Fasteners
Stainless steel or coated fasteners rated for coastal/marine exposure — standard hardware corrodes noticeably faster this close to salt air. Board spacing set to allow airflow and drainage rather than a tight, moss-trapping gap.
Railings and Stairs
Rebuilt to current code for height and baluster spacing, with the same attention to fastener quality and water shedding at post bases, which are a common early failure point.
Decking Material Options: Honest Trade-Offs
There's no single "best" decking material — there's a best material for a given budget, maintenance appetite, and exposure. Here's how the common options actually compare for a home in this climate:
| Material | Upfront Cost | Maintenance | Moisture/Moss Behavior |
|---|---|---|---|
| Pressure-treated wood | Lowest | Annual cleaning, periodic re-staining/sealing | Needs regular sealing to resist moss and rot; most sensitive to neglect |
| Cedar | Moderate | Regular oiling/sealing to maintain color and resist decay | Naturally rot-resistant but still absorbs moisture without upkeep |
| Composite decking | Higher | Occasional washing, no staining/sealing needed | Sheds water well; some early-generation composites held moisture at the core — modern boards are much improved |
| PVC/capped composite | Highest | Lowest — soap and water | Fully sealed surface, best moss and moisture resistance of the group |
We don't push one material on every job. A wood deck that gets sealed on schedule can look and perform great for years. The honest trade-off is that wood asks more of the homeowner over time, while composite and PVC ask more up front and less afterward. Given the moss season here, we do walk most Fairhaven clients through the maintenance-versus-upfront-cost conversation directly, because it changes based on how much upkeep someone actually wants to commit to.
Our Replacement Process
- On-site assessment — we get under the existing deck, check the ledger, footings, and framing, and tell you honestly whether it's a repair or full replacement situation.
- Design and material selection — sizing, layout, railing style, and decking material discussed against your budget and maintenance preference.
- Permitting — deck replacements of most sizes require a permit; we handle the paperwork with the local building department rather than leaving that on you.
- Demolition — full removal of the old structure down to (or including) the footings, with debris hauled off site.
- Framing and ledger work — new footings or footing repair, ledger flashing tied into the house's water barrier, joists set and taped.
- Decking, railing, and stairs — installed per manufacturer spec for whichever material was chosen, with fastener selection appropriate to the coastal exposure.
- Final walkthrough and inspection — code inspection where required, plus our own final check before we call the job done.
Timeline
Most straightforward deck replacements run one to two weeks from demo to finished structure, weather and permitting timelines depending. Wetter stretches of the year can add delay days for concrete curing and safe working conditions — something to plan around if you're aiming for a specific season to use the deck.
Local Factors That Change the Job
A few things specific to building near the water in Whatcom County that affect how we plan a Fairhaven deck job:
- Soil drainage around footings tends to matter more this close to the bay — poor drainage is a common root cause of early post failure we find on tear-outs
- Wind exposure on more open lots means railing and post connections get extra attention, not just code-minimum hardware
- Permit and setback requirements can vary by lot and by how close the structure sits to property lines or shoreline-adjacent regulations, so we confirm specifics with the local building department rather than assuming
- Longer wet stretches mean we schedule concrete and framing work around weather windows more conservatively than a contractor working a drier inland site would

After Your Deck Is Replaced
A new deck built correctly for this climate still benefits from basic seasonal upkeep:
- Clear leaves and debris from between boards before wet weather sets in each fall
- Rinse off moss and algae buildup before it gets a foothold rather than after
- For wood decking, keep to a sealing schedule rather than waiting until it visibly needs it
- Check railing post connections annually for any looseness
- Keep gutters and downspouts near the deck clear so runoff isn't dumping extra water onto or under the structure
A properly built deck in this climate isn't maintenance-free, but it shouldn't be a fight either. If the upkeep starts feeling like a losing battle, that's usually a sign something in the original build — drainage, flashing, or material choice — wasn't suited to the exposure in the first place.
